We have earlier shown that microglia, the immune cells of the CNS, release microparticles from cell plasma membrane after ATP stimulation. These vesicles contain and release IL-1beta, a crucial cytokine in CNS inflammatory events. t Microparticless are membrane vesicles released from many different cell types. There are two mechanismss that can result in their formation, cell activation and apoptosis. In both these mechanismss different pathways are involved in microparticle generation.
